#222c16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#222c16 is composed of 13.3% red, 17.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 87.3 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 12.9%. #222c16 color hex could be obtained by blending #44582c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#222c16 color description : Very dark (mostly black) green.
#222c16 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#222c16 has RGB values of R:34, G:44,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.5,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 2239510.

Shades and Tints of #222c16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040502 is the darkest color, while #f9fb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#222c16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#212220 is the less saturated color, while #244002 is the most saturated one.
